Transaction 52f05d37c65665c5c0c8b0976a7dfb7dd8431596f0c0fc14639b7546443a66b2

5 Input
2 Outputs
  • 52f05d37c65665c5c0c8b0976a7dfb7dd8431596f0c0fc14639b7546443a66b2:0
  • value  14191039
    address  3K7Rs3CKh7ssFjz9eFSP4bzpx2tD8XXvL7
  • 52f05d37c65665c5c0c8b0976a7dfb7dd8431596f0c0fc14639b7546443a66b2:1
  • value  993983
    address  368qBUU8vkP2vpuxhJJRfhopsRhnfWDe4C